Finance Review Summary — Dept Heads Only

Operations requested additional funding for the Kestrel retooling program. Review finds the labor estimates sound but the tooling quote from Dunmore Fabrication inflated by roughly 18%. Recommend partial approval pending a revised quote. Travel and contractor lines cut. Remaining contingency holds at prior levels. Decision due before the next planning cycle. See the confidential note below for the broader plan this supports.

internal memo for tagef-hadup: Gross margin on Ulaath came in at 15 percent against a plan of 5 percent. Only 7 of the 120 pilot accounts renewed Ulaath, so a churn review is set for October 15.

Night-shift staff: Floor 4 of the Tellhaven Building opens this week. After 21:00, access is via the rear stairwell only; the lifts are locked out overnight during the settling period. Complete a walk-through of the new floor once per shift and log it. The stairwell keypad accepts the code below.

badge for yahop-fawep: bdg-XBKXI-68071

Postmortem Timeline — Pressler Static Rebuilds

14:22 — Incremental rebuild on the Quillvane docs site started skipping changed pages. Turns out the content hash cache got poisoned by a half-written manifest. We flushed it and forced a full rebuild, which fixed things by 14:51. For the record, the bad deploy carried the build token below.

session token of kajop-yahog = htk9_f2a6c0eaf